Residence hall director skills for your resume and career
15 residence hall director skills for your resume and career
1. Residence Life
- Recruited, interviewed, and selected residence life paraprofessional staff utilizing series of traditional, behavioral, and role play interview techniques
- Developed interview questions utilized by Residence Life in selecting qualified candidates.
2. Desk Assistants
- Supervised paraprofessional staff of 6 undergraduate students and co-supervised 20 student desk assistants.
- Trained incoming and returning Desk Assistants for the overall operations of two different desks in Residential Life.
3. Student Development
- Coordinate and administer the overall Residential Life Education Program, including student development, tutoring services and operations components.
- Possessed an excellent understanding of student development and maintained excellent mentor relationships with students/student staff.
4. Community Development
Community development refers to the process where community members are being supported by agencies to identify or take collective action on issues that are important to them.
- Supervised and evaluated fourteen resident assistants and two graduate assistants in areas of programming, community development and conflict resolution.
- Assisted with supervision of 11 Resident Assistants managing programming budgets and advising on planning and executing community development events.
5. Student Conduct
- Served as hearing officer for student conduct cases; established and maintained community expectations.
- Adjudicated developmental student conduct conferences for alleged hall and university policy violations.
6. Professional Development
Professional development means to have the essential training certification or education with the purpose of earning and having a successful career. Every job requires a different set of skills. However, new skills may be needed in the future. Professional development, in this regard, helps people to develop and polish the skills and become efficient workers.
- Participated in professional development workshops/seminars, and actively participated on housing committees.
- Implement training sessions and in-services initiatives to enhance their professional development.

- Developed and implemented leadership training, crisis intervention workshops; presided over disciplinary hearings, prepared annual reports and counseled students.
- Participated in an on-call crisis intervention rotation system for entire campus of approximately 4000.
8. Conflict Resolution
Conflict resolution is an often necessary skill in business, employed for processes such as contract negotiations, legal matters, and even personal, emotional situations and conflicts. It is the ability to find and create an appropriate and peaceful solution to some sort of dilemma or argument in which two or more parties are involved. The resolution itself must benefit and satisfy all parties and this is what makes it so difficult to reach a peaceful point sometimes.
- Conducted hearing meetings with students to provide conflict resolution or assign proper sanctions based on documentation.
- Developed and conducted RA training program on emergency management, conflict resolution & customer service.
9. Crisis Management
- Assisted college administration with adherence to Rutgers University codes of conduct and crisis management.
- Utilized crisis management skills to defuse emergency situations within the residence halls.
10. Learning Environment
- Adjudicated conduct cases, implementing sanctions to promote a positive student centered living and learning environment.
- Maintained a living/learning environment conducive to social and academic growth and development.
11. On-Call Rotation
- Serve on 24-hour on-call rotation responding to after-hours incidents and emergency crisis situations.
- Served on-call rotation as professional live-in staff member.
12. Staff Development
- Proposed and delivered a Veteran Resident Assistant Training Module and introduced the structure for a Diversity Module for Staff Development.
- Planned and implement staff development/training initiatives for staff.
13. Residential Community
- Advised and oversaw a residential community of 230 undergraduate students with an upper class and international student population.
- Managed the administration of all personnel and programming functions within the Residential Community.
14. Emergency Situations
- Participated in area wide duty rotation for residents and respond to emergency situations.
- Responded to crisis/emergency situations for a duty area of approximately 2000 residents.
15. Emergency Response
- Coordinate and participate in monthly emergency response schedule for student emergencies and medical transports.
- Participated in a weekly on-call duty rotation to provide crisis/emergency response.
